  • This was addressed in a couple livestreams. There are several free VOIP programs out there that already do what an in-house VOIP already does. Besides the development cost and the headaches of making it work right is why you have seen MMOs like ESO abandon their early attempts at it. FFX14 was the worst one day when I had some idiot screaming in French in proximity to where I was because I hadn't bothered to do my settings right from the game interface. The developers are big fans of Discord, and are going to leave it up to players to make their third-party VOIP decision that they decide to run with.

  • Adding in game VOIP would not make the game better, and probably would make it worse. What possible in game benefits do you see from having VOIP built in? Other than making it easier to harass people through an open positional channel. I get that since there are no factions you want to be heard screaming "Take that noob! I pwned you!! Now let me feed on your salty, salty tears." With Discord, Mumble, Teamspeak, Ventrilo, and the list goes on and on, you have the ability to mute and block those that are idiots and have control who you actually have to interact with. Anytime you put humans in an anonymous, confrontational system the absolute worst comes out. I could link several vids of people saying the most vile things over in game VOIP, but I think you get the point.
